Полезные плагины VS Code для более эффективного и комфортного кодирования

  • Home
  • Полезные плагины VS Code для более эффективного и комфортного кодирования
Полезные плагины VS Code для более эффективного и комфортного кодирования

Visual Studio Code — самая популярная среда разработки программного обеспечения на данный момент.Она разработана  Microsoft и имеет большое сообщество и экосистему для поддержки.Ознакомьтесь с открытыми расширениями, созданными сообществом, которые помогут вам повысить производительность.

Вы можете  ускорить разработку с помощью этих инструментов и улучшить взаимодействие с коллегами.Однако огромное количество опций затрудняет выбор наиболее полезных.Мы предлагаем подборку расширений, которые, безусловно, будут вам полезны.

1. VS CODE: эстетика

1. Темы редактора и Наборы значков

Цветовые темы позволяют изменять цвета пользовательского интерфейса Visual Studio Code в соответствии с вашими предпочтениями и рабочей средой.

2. Beautify и Prettier

Даже если вы хороший программист, без правильного форматирования ваша работа станет беспорядочной. Средства форматирования кода помогут вам эффективно навести порядок в коде.Он будет выглядеть более организованным, а при просмотре кода это также поможет произвести положительное впечатление.
Эти расширения позволяют форматировать сотни строк кода одним нажатием кнопки.Однако Prettier работает не на всех языках. 

3. Peacock

С помощью этого расширения вы можете «тонко менять цвет рабочего пространства Visual Studio Code».Это полезно, когда открыто несколько экземпляров VS Code и вы хотите классифицировать их по цвету.А также при использовании Live Share для быстрого поиска своего редактора. 

4. Better Comments

better comments

Это расширение поможет вам создавать более качественные комментарии.Цветовая кодировка для категорий комментариев.
С этим расширением вы сможете классифицировать свои аннотации по следующим категориям:

  1. Оповещения
  2. Запросы
  3. Задачи
  4. Базовые моменты

5. Code Snap и Fira Code Font

code snap with fira code font
  • FIRA CODE : Подсветка таких символов, как ->, = или ==.Улучшает читаемость кода.
  • CODE SNAP : Помогает удобно делать скриншоты кода

6. Bracket Pair Colorizer 2

bracket pair colors

Выделяет парные скобки.В последней версии VS Code эта функция встроена.

2. VS CODE: организация

1. Панель управления проектами

Project Dashboard

Панель управления проектами — это плагин, позволяющий управлять проектами  в стиле быстрого доступа.Для быстрого доступа к часто посещаемым папкам, файлам и SSH-удалённым ресурсам закрепите их на панели управления.Панель инструментов — это специальный пользовательский интерфейс, который можно открыть с помощью сочетания клавиш CMD/CTRL + F1 и настроить на автоматическое открытие. Сочетание клавиш CMD/CTRL + щелчок запускает проект в текущем окне.  

Проекты организованы в группы и могут быть обозначены цветом для удобства поиска.Панель управления используется для управления группами и проектами. 

2. ДЕРЕВО ЗАДАЧ и ВЫДЕЛЕНИЕ ЗАДАЧ

  • ДЕРЕВО ЗАДАЧ: Это расширение быстро ищет в вашей рабочей области теги комментариев, такие как TODO и FIXME,, и отображает их в виде дерева на панели проводника.Щелчок по TODO в дереве откроет файл и установит курсор на строку с TODO.
  • ВЫДЕЛЕНИЕ ЗАДАЧ: Иногда вы забываете проверить TODO , добавленные при написании кода, перед его публикацией в рабочей среде.Это расширение выделяет их и напоминает вам о заметках или о делах, которые ещё не выполнены.Найденные TODO также можно выделить в открытых файлах.

3. Закладка

bookmark vscode extension

Это расширение помогает вам легко и быстро перемещаться по  коду между важными позициями.Больше не нужно искать код.Оно также поддерживает набор команд выделения, позволяющий выделять строки закладок и области между ними, что полезно для анализа файлов журналов.

Вот некоторые из функций BookMark»:

  1. Отметка/снятие отметки позиций в коде
  2. Отметка позиции в коде и присвоение ей имени
  3. Переход вперёд и назад между закладками 
  4. Значки и обзорная линейка
  5. Просмотр списка всех закладок в одном файле и проекте
  6. Специальная боковая панель

1. Вкладка DevDocs

dev docs vscode extension tab workspace

DevDocs — это онлайн-программа с открытым исходным кодом, которая объединяет документацию по различным инструментам разработчика в едином интерфейсе с возможностью поиска.
DevDocs значительно оптимизирован для мобильных устройств, отличается высокой отзывчивостью и может быть установлен на настольном компьютере. Он обеспечивает  лёгкий доступ к справочным руководствам «практически для всех языков и фреймворков/библиотек» и отображает все API для определённого языка.а также их официальную документацию

2. Pomodoro Timer

Метод Pomodoro — это система управления временем, которая побуждает людей работать в соответствии с имеющимся временем, а не против него.Используя этот метод, вы делите свой рабочий день на 25-минутные блоки, разделенные пятиминутными перерывами, что дает вашему мозгу небольшую подзарядку во время каждого спринта с высокой нагрузкой.Это расширение можно использовать для добавления таймера на панель задач. 

3. Code Time

Code Time — это плагин с открытым исходным кодом для Visual Studio Code, который автоматизирует метрики программирования и отслеживание времени.  

Когда вы находитесь в потоке, режим автоматического потока определяет это и автоматически отключает отвлекающие факторы, предотвращая прерывания.  

4. Помощники ИИ

  • Github Co-Pilot

    GitHub Copilot — это инструмент для парного программирования на базе ИИ, который помогает писать код быстрее и эффективнее. GitHub Copilot извлекает контекст из комментариев и кода и быстро предлагает отдельные строки и целые процедуры. OpenAI Codex,Новая система искусственного интеллекта, разработанная OpenAI, поддерживает GitHub Copilot.Инструмент понимает как язык программирования, так и языки программирования.Техническая версия GitHub Copilot уже доступна в виде расширения для Visual Studio Code. 
  • Kite Co-Pilot

    Kite — это помощник программирования на базе искусственного интеллекта , который помогает быстрее писать код в Visual Studio Code.Kite упрощает написание кода, сохраняя нажатия клавиш и отображая актуальную информацию в нужный момент.Он очень быстрый и хорошо интегрируется со многими IDE .
  • Tab Nine

    Это ещё один инструмент, похожий на Kite.Оба инструмента превосходят своих предшественников в плане автодополнения кода.Все они требуют большого объёма памяти, а Tab Nine использует почти вдвое больше памяти, чем Kite. 
  • VS Code Intellicode

    Плагин Visual Studio IntelliCode в VS Code предоставляет инструменты разработки ИИ для разработчиков Python, TypeScript, JavaScript и Java, включая аналитику, основанную на понимании контекста кода и машинном обучении.Разработан разработчиками VS Code для VS Code (Microsoft). 

Добавить комментарий